Tornado activity:

Cygnet-area historical tornado activity is slightly above Ohio state average. It is 41% greater than the overall U.S. average.

On 6/8/1953, a category F4 (max. wind speeds 207-260 mph) tornado 13.4 miles away from the Cygnet village center killed 17 people and injured 379 people.

On 11/10/2002, a category F4 tornado 19.0 miles away from the village center killed 4 people and injured 17 people and caused $30 million in damages.

2002 - 2018 National Fire Incident Reporting System (NFIRS) incidents

    Fire incident distribution by year According to the data from the years 2002 - 2018 the average number of fire incidents per year is 9. The highest number of reported fires - 18 took place in 2010, and the least - 2 in 2005. The data has a dropping trend.
    Fire incident types in Cygnet, OH When looking into fire subcategories, the most reports belonged to: Outside Fires (42.6%), and Structure Fires (34.2%).
